I fixed the prob, turned out to be a lose Lucas fuese block... wasnt making
good contact with the fuse... 5 min later all was well... Thanks for your
help.

> >     After a busy week, a good Saturday night in the sprite would have
hit
> > the spot. I hoped in and attempted to start.... nothing.... seems like
the
> > whole "key" circuit on the car is completely dead. Everything rigged to
run
> > without the key work fine.
>
> Toby
>
> Check for a loose connection where the ignition (key) wires join the
> harness.
> Look under the dash just left of the steering column.
> (Been there more then once)
> If the connections are OK, you may have to pull the switch, they do wear
> out.
